Tahzoo is seeking a highly motivated and experienced Partner Manager to join our team. As a global leader in digital transformation and customer experience, Tahzoo works with a wide range of partners to deliver innovative solutions to our clients. The Partner Manager will play a critical role in driving the success of our partner relationships and expanding our partner network.

In this role, you will be responsible for managing and nurturing relationships with our existing partners, as well as identifying and onboarding new strategic partners. You will collaborate closely with cross-functional teams including sales, marketing, and delivery to ensure the success of partner programs.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in managing partner relationships, a deep understanding of the digital transformation landscape, and a proven track record of driving growth through partnerships.

Responsibilities

  • Manage and develop relationships with existing partners, ensuring their ongoing success and satisfaction
  • Identify and onboard new strategic partners, aligning with Tahzoo's growth strategy and target market
  • Identify leads and partner with the executive team to close opportunities
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to develop partner programs and initiatives that drive revenue growth
  • Stay current with industry trends and market developments to identify new partnership opportunities
  • Serve as a trusted advisor to partners, providing guidance and support to help them achieve their business objectives

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ience in partner management at a technology company
  • Bachelor's degree in business, marketing, or a related field preferred
  • Proven track record of managing successful partner relationships and driving revenue growth through partnerships
  • Strong understanding of the digital transformation landscape and customer experience industry
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build and maintain relationships with partners
  • Ability to work collaboratively with cross-functional teams and influence decision-making
  • Self-motivated and results-oriented, with a strong drive for success
  • Experience in the technology or digital marketing industry
  • Located in either Washington DC or Seattle, WA
